The perception it’s a mental process of the human being, which permits to organize in an important and clear way the inside of himself and all around about the relationship between nurse-person- care, that is denominated as perception of the nurse care. To give the importance to this social relation that exists between patient-family-nurse professional, through the relation that begins in the hospitalization, in the disease process to help to know if the patient is good caring, from the point of view: biological, psychological, social and also it’s important to consider the ethical and legal point of view, because this is evaluated through to quality indicators about dignified treat.
The dignified treatment it’s the perception that has the patient or the family, about the relationship and the nurse profesional attention during the hospital stay. It’s an essential aspect that must be care in the relationship between person’s, as the nurse professional is commitment to conducting the actions of continuous improvement that guaranties a quality attention to the patients and their families, and so establish human treat, personalized and professional, that is provide in each intervention.
